Cumming Campus
Located in one of the fastest growing counties in Georgia, where dozens of international companies operate, the Cumming Campus is the ideal home base for resume-building jobs and internships. Small class sizes mean your professors really get to know you and your goals for the future and can give valuable coaching on how to achieve them.
The Cumming Campus offers easy access to the numerous shopping, dining and cultural opportunities of Metro Atlanta paired with the natural beauty of some of the prettiest places in the area for exploring the great outdoors.

Cumming Campus News
Lunch honors Cumming scholarship recipients
UNG's Cumming Campus held a lunch Oct. 8 to celebrate scholarship recipients and thank the donors who make the scholarships possible.
First Cumming nursing cohort already thriving
Students in the initial Bachelor of Science in Nursing cohort at UNG's Cumming Campus are reaping the benefits of the expansion of the degree program to a third campus.
Backyard Bash raises $8K for scholarships
UNG raised roughly $8,000 for student scholarships at the third annual Cumming Campus Backyard Bash held April 29.
Explore Our Other Campuses
Blue Ridge Campus
Commuter campus
220+ students
Complete your first two years of college here
Home to the Blue Ridge Scholars
Over 70 high school students earning college credit through our dual enrollment program
Less than 10 minutes to historic downtown Blue Ridge and Lake Blue Ridge

Dahlonega Campus
Residential campus
7,300+ students
Home to the distinguished
Corps of Cadets Boar's Head Brigade
120 different student organizations
60+ undergraduate and graduate programs to choose from
Located in the foothills of the Appalachian mountains, less than an hour from Atlanta

Oconee Campus
Commuter campus
2,600+ students
Complete your first two years of college here, then transfer to the Gainesville or Dahlonega Campus
Offers extra support with the
Pathway+ Program
10+ student organizations
Experience annual events like Oconeefest, Fall Carnival, Spring Fling and more
A few minutes south of Athens, located in Watkinsville, the Artland of Georgia
